碩士 / 國立高雄第一科技大學 / 營建工程研究所 / 100 / Partial of the sewage/sewer pipelines which built in the past twenty 20 years has become out of date or damaged, due to earthquake, weight of car load or some poor quality of construction. In order to keep the existing sewage/sewer utilities functional and apply to the modernization metropolis, to re-built or restoration them become more and more important. First of all, proceed with the existing sewage/sewer pipelines and manhole’s investigation, and based on the investigation results to generate relevant information to the designer to initiate a suitable restoration plan
Since most of the sewage/sewer pipelines were under the existing pavement of the road, the restoration work surely will not only impact nearby traffic, sanitation, but also influence residents’ quality of life. Therefore, to plan a proper restoration method will become very important. According to the above shortcomings, this thesis will provide a solution method to recover the damaged sewage/sewer pipeline. This construction method consists of low traffic impact, no vibration, low noise, low pollution on both air and sanitation and short time construction features, which has been introduced to the domestic recently, and is worthy of promotion.
The main purpose of this article is trying to provide designer a perfect construction method under accurate survey and also via the “existing sewage pipe renovation project for the Kaohsiung City the Nantzu sewage district” case study to prove its theory which has not only repair the existing sewage/sewer pipeline perfectly but also reduce social costs of waste.
